Chichester students swing back into winning form

DESPITE the weather's best efforts, British University College Sport action returned for University of Chichester teams after the winter break with seven teams victorious.

The men’s lacrosse team were led by a man-of-the-match display from Laurence Bennett at the back while Anthony Thornton’s hat-trick and two assists did the damage at the other end.

The other outdoor home game saw another Chichester win, with the women’s rugby team running riot once again - this time beating UCL 51-0. In tough conditions, Rosie Tugwell with three tries led the scoring to maintain the team’s 100 per cent league winning record.

In drier conditions, the women’s volleyball team secured a comfortable 3-0 victory away to New Bucks University to move second in the BUCS League standings.

The women’s tennis team, led by Oliver Rolls, secured a 10-2 win over Roehampton University, while the netball fourth team overcame LSE twos 34-18.

The final home games of the day saw two basketball victories - first Megan Martinez’s women’s team destroyed St Marys 147-12 thanks a good all-round team displays and offensive contributions from Kiely Reed (35 points) and Margareta Hegedus (29).

The men’s first team secured a vital 75-72 win over Portsmouth, with Jack Green’s crucial three consecutive three-pointers in the fourth quarter helping establish a lead their local rivals couldn’t overcome.
